description This paper presents a knowledge model (KM) of an ITS with Precalculus as the domain knowledge. The Knowledge Model is represented by Semantic Net, organized as interconnected knowledge entities in the form of nodes. The comprehensiveness of the knowledge domain depends largely on the richness of the interconnectivity of nodes. A working prototype, built using an object oriented paradigm, exists that shows the correctness and feasibility of this model. Any standard Java compatible World Wide Web (WWW) browser with be able to access the knowledge model witb a simple Graphical User Interface (GUI) to view the content of its structure.
